THE goal of this review article is to examine the scientific evidence, both for and against, the old adage "use it or lose it." This adage is widely promoted in the popular press and self-help literature, which is focused on maintaining and enhancing cognitive vitality in old age [e.g., ()].However, it is less clear from the scientific literature both whether and under what conditions this . With advancing age, healthy adults typically exhibit decreases in performance across many different cognitive abilities such as memory, processing speed, spatial ability, and abstract reasoning. Dementia is the loss of cognitive functioning — thinking, remembering, and reasoning — and behavioral abilities to such an extent that it interferes with daily life and activities. Cognitive abilities are substantially influenced by genes, with approximately half of the variance in general cognition attributed to genetic factors [ 11 ].
